Decades before Juneteenth became widely observed across Indiana, the Avenue was already celebrating freedom through music. Explore the history of a 1953 landmark concert on Indiana Avenue, one of the first Juneteenth celebrations in Indianapolis. On June 19th, the Avenue’s Sunset Terrace club hosted an all-star concert featuring R&B performers Johnny Otis, Marie Adams, Mel Walker, and Redd Lyte. The event was sponsored by Indianapolis's Black firefighters and police officers as a community fundraiser.
